Understanding Aryaka MPLS Limitations in Today's Network Landscape
While Aryaka's dedicated MPLS service provides key improvements for several businesses, it’s crucial to acknowledge its existing limitations within the evolving network ecosystem. Traditional MPLS, even when refined by Aryaka, can face with challenges related to delay , especially across geographic distances. The price associated with maintaining a global MPLS network remains substantial , and agility can be limited compared to competing technologies like SD-WAN, which often provide greater throughput and flexible routing options. Furthermore, combining Aryaka’s MPLS with existing cloud infrastructure may pose complexity that require detailed planning to ensure best functionality and reduce potential disruptions.
SASE Architecture for Fabrication: A Reliable and Efficient Approach
The modern manufacturing environment demands a new approach to network safety. Traditional, on-premise security models often prove inadequate to address the complexities of dispersed employees, connected machines , and cloud-based applications . SASE offers a compelling path forward by combining network protections and connectivity into a unified cloud-delivered service . This facilitates uniform security rules across all sites , enhances speed , and minimizes IT burden for manufacturers operating in today's dynamic world.

Cloud-Delivered Security Implementation: Addressing Key Hurdles in Industry
Implementing the Secure Access Service Edge platform within a industrial environment presents unique obstacles. Network stability is paramount , as disruptions to plant systems can be expensive . Legacy devices frequently lack native security features , demanding supplemental steps . Furthermore, protecting confidential property and adhering to regulatory requirements add complexity to the adoption cycle. Thorough planning and continuous oversight are needed for effective SASE implementation in this sector .
